Overview
The PE43620A-Z is a 50-ohm, high linearity, 2-bit RF digital step attenuator (DSA) from the UltraCMOS series. It provides an attenuation range of 18 dB in discrete 6 dB steps. The device operates within a frequency range of 50 MHz to 3 GHz and features a typical insertion loss of 0.2 dB. It is housed in a QFN-12 package and supports a supply voltage of 3.3 V. The component functions across a temperature range of -40°C to +85°C.

Selection Notes
Select this component when a 50-ohm system impedance is required with coarse 6 dB step resolution. It is suitable for applications needing up to 18 dB of total attenuation within the 3 GHz bandwidth. Consider alternative models if finer step sizes or higher frequency operation beyond 3 GHz are necessary for the specific application.

Replacement Considerations
Check for direct substitutes such as the PE43620 base model. Verify that any replacement maintains the same 50-ohm impedance, 2-bit resolution, and QFN-12 footprint to ensure mechanical and electrical compatibility without redesigning the PCB layout.
